Massive $48 million two-storey Bunnings proposed for Adelaide

A multi-million dollar Bunnings Warehouse has been proposed for South Australia that will feature two-storeys and parking for 300 cars.

Well, Adelaide is could become host to one of the biggest Bunnings in the country, with a proposed build for Glynde.

The new store, if approved, would represent an investment by Bunnings of more than $48 million. It would also create more than 100 team member jobs in the local community, as well as approximately 130 jobs during construction.  

Director of Property and Store Development, Andrew Marks said Bunnings welcomes the recent planning sustem reform which has given them confidence to pursue the project.

“We hope it will simplify the development application process for projects such our proposed Glynde Warehouse,” he says.

“We believe the Glynde site is well positioned for a Bunnings store that will provide residents living in the area with a much wider range of home and lifestyle products.

The Glynde store would be constructed with two levels of retail and would feature a main warehouse, an outdoor nursery, a timber yard and contained, underground parking for nearly 300 cars.

“We will continue to work with the relevant authorities throughout the development application process,” says Marks.
